BREAKING NEWS: Senate adopts Oct. 31 for SOCA; House wants Dec. 1

Share

The Senate and the House of Representatives adopted today, Monday, separate joint resolutions to call for a joint session of the Legislature to receive Gov. Ralph DLG Torres’ State of the Commonwealth Address. The Senate agreed with the governor’s request to hold the SOCA at the Kensington Hotel Saipan on Oct. 31. The House, however, wanted that the SOCA will be held in the House chamber on Dec. 1. More details to follow.
